Spectral Invariance of Dense Subalgebras of Operator Algebras

Abstract

We define the notion of strong spectral invariance for a dense Frechet subalgebra A of a Banach algebra B. We show that if A is strongly spectral invariant in a C*-algebra B, and G is a compactly generated polynomial growth Type R Lie group, not necessarily connected, then the smooth crossed product G\rtimes A is spectral invariant in the C*-crossed product G\rtimes B. Examples of such groups are given by finitely generated polynomial growth discrete groups, compact or connected nilpotent Lie groups, the group of Euclidean motions on the plane, the Mautner group, or any closed subgroup of one of these. Our theorem gives the spectral invariance of G\rtimes A if A is the set of C^{\infty}-vectors for the action of G on B, or if B= C_{0}(M), and A is a set of G-differentiable Schwartz functions S(M) on M. This gives many examples of spectral invariant dense subalgebras for the C*-algebras associated with dynamical systems. We also obtain relevant results about exact sequences, subalgebras, tensoring by smooth compact operators, and strong spectral invariance in L_{1}(G, B).

Isomorphism classes for quantum Heisenberg manifolds

We embed the quantum Heisenberg manifold in a crossed product algebra. This enables us to show that, in the irrational case, all tracial states on $\dc$ induce the same homomorphism on the K_0-group. We conclude that two irrational quantum Heisenberg manifolds $\dc$ and $D^c_{μ' ν'}$ are isomorphic if and only if the parameters $(μ,ν)$ and $(μ',ν')$ belong to the same orbit under the usual action of $GL_2(\ZZ)$ on the torus.

Quantum Mechanics and Operator algebras on the Hilbert ball

Cirelli, Manià and Pizzocchero generalized quantum mechanics by Kähler geometry. Furthermore they proved that any unital C$^{*}$-algebra is represented as a function algebra on the set of pure states with a noncommutative $*$-product as an application. The ordinary quantum mechanics is regarded as a dynamical system of the projective Hilbert space ${\cal P}({\cal H})$ of a Hilbert space ${\cal H}$. The space ${\cal P}({\cal H})$ is an infinite dimensional Kähler manifold of positive constant holomorphic sectional curvature. In general, such dynamical system is constructed for a general Kähler manifold of nonzero constant holomorphic sectional curvature $c$. The Hilbert ball $B_{\cal H}$ is defined by the open unit ball in ${\cal H}$ and it is a Kähler manifold with $c<0$. We introduce the quantum mechanics on $B_{\cal H}$. As an application, we show the structure of the noncommutative function algebra on $B_{\cal H}$.

No More Than Mechanics. I

One can introduce so-called {\em Plain Mechanics} having an {\bf operator realization}. Then the set of one-dimension representations of this operator realization may be identified with the Classical Mechanics. Different irreducible infinite-dimension representations may be recognized as Quantum Mechanics for different $\hbar$ (the Planck constant). It can be done in the such manner that the following diagram will be commutative. Plain Mechanics / \ / \ / \ Quantum Mechanics --> Classical Mechanics h->0 Here the horizontal arrow is well known correspondence between Quantum and Classical Mechanics if Planck constant tensing to zero. A {\em realization} of this scheme for a particle in $n$-dimensional space by two-sided convolutions on the Heisenberg group is constructed. We also introduce the {\em motion equations} for observables in this realization. The left arrow of the given diagram carries this equation to the Heisenberg one and the right arrow maps it to the Hamilton equation.
